Abstract: A detection device includes: a sensor in which detection elements each including a photoelectric conversion element are arranged in a detection region; a drive circuit configured to supply drive signals to the detection elements; and a detection circuit configured to process a detection signal output from each detection element. Each detection element includes: a source follower transistor configured to output a signal corresponding to an electric charge generated in the photoelectric conversion element; and a read transistor configured to read an output signal of the source follower transistor and output the detection signal. A potential obtained by superimposing a threshold voltage of the source follower transistor and a voltage drop caused by on-resistance of the read transistor on a reset potential serving as a reference value for a voltage variation amount of the detection signal is set as an initial value of a potential applied to the photoelectric conversion element.

Abstract: A load related to a scanning line is decreased and a load related to a common electrode is decreased without decrease in an aperture ratio of each pixel. A display apparatus has a red sub-pixel and a green sub-pixel. A distance in the Y-axis direction between a pedestal electrode and a scanning line that drives a transistor in a plan view in the red sub-pixel is longer than a distance in the Y-axis direction between a pedestal electrode and a scanning line that drives a transistor in a plan view in the green sub-pixel. Furthermore, a superposed width of a light shielding film with a red pixel region in the Y-axis direction is larger than a superposed width of the light shielding film with a green pixel region in the Y-axis direction.
